Chu Shu: End of Heat and Welcome to Autumn
In this episode, Dana Yates explores Chu Shu, literally “End of Heat,” the solar term that marks summer’s close and the transition to autumn. From ancient agricultural traditions to seasonal foods, wellness practices, and cultural customs, discover how this time-honored marker offers guidance for harmonizing with nature’s shift from Yang to Yin.
